Commercial Description:
Mead mulled with ginger and tropical spices. Mix with gin for a Spicy Martini or mix with tonic for a refreshing Spicy Cooler.

Bottled. Pours a clear straw color with no head. Flowery nose hugely dominated by ginger. Medium light body with no carbonation (still). Generally spicy honey taste, with a big dose of ginger that somehow avoids being overbearing. Dry finish. An intriguing drink.

Portland Holiday Ale Festival 2004. Pale yellow. Very spicy aroma, ginger, cinnamon, nutmeg, sweet vineous character. Flavour is also very spicy, semi-dry with a spicy and somewhat tannic finish. Not quite as flavourful as the aroma would have you believe.
